
Neighbourhood in Zandvoort
Stations omgeving is located in the province of Noord-Holland, in the municipality of Zandvoort, in the district Zandvoort Noord The neighbourhood has a total area of 10 hectares, of which 10 hectares are land and 0 hectares are water. The neighbourhood is coded as BU04730102. The postcode area is 2041AB-2041NX.
Stations omgeving has 1.095 residents. Of these, 48,9% are men and 51,1% are women. Most residents are 45 to 65 years (37,9%). The other age groups are 19,2% for '25 to 45 years', 18,7% for '65 years or older', 13,2% for '15 to 25 years' and 11,4% for '0 to 15 years'. Of the residents, 47,5% is unmarried, 38,8% is married, 11,0% is divorced and 2,7% is widowed. 830 residents originate from the Netherlands, 125 come from Europe and 140 come from countries outside Europe.
There are 510 households in Stations omgeving. 32,4% of these are single-person households, 30,4% households without children and 37,3% households with children. The average household size is 2,2 persons.
In Stations omgeving there are 1.000 income recipients. The average income per income recipient is €39.300, which is €3.500 (10%) higher than the national average of €35.800. Per resident, the average income is €33.400, which is €4.200 (14%) higher than the national average of €29.200. Most residents of Stations omgeving are educated to an intermediate level. 42,9% have an intermediate education (HAVO, VWO or MBO 2-4), 33,0% have a university or higher professional education (HBO/WO) and 24,2% have a lower education (VMBO or MBO 1).
Of the 1.095 residents, around 68% are in paid employment, which amounts to 745 people. This is 3% higher than the national average of 65%. The majority of workers are in salaried employment (82%), while 18% are self-employed. In Stations omgeving, 23% of residents receive a benefit. The largest group is those receiving a state pension (AOW). 180 people receive this benefit.
In Stations omgeving there are 496 homes with an average assessed value (WOZ) of €476.000. Of these, around 97% are occupied and 3% unoccupied. Most homes are owner-occupied. This amounts to 25% rental homes and 75% owner-occupied homes. Of the homes, 75% privately owned, 20% owned by housing associations and 5% owned by other landlords. The most common construction periods in Stations omgeving are 1990-2000 (72%) and 2000-2010 (26%).

In Stations omgeving there are 496 addresses with a registered energy label. The most common labels are A (70%), B (24%) and A+ (3%). On average, an address in Stations omgeving uses 2.750 kWh of electricity per year. This is 2% below the national average of 2.810 kWh. With an annual consumption of 180 m³ per address, natural gas consumption is 86% below the national average of 1.280 m³.
